Columbia Vintage Windbreaker: A Timeless Outerwear Choice
Columbia vintage windbreakers are sought-after pieces known for their durability, retro style, and functionality. These jackets, often dating back to the 80s and 90s, offer a unique blend of classic design and practical weather protection. They remain popular due to their versatility and nostalgic appeal.
Why the Columbia Vintage Windbreaker Endures
Several factors contribute to the lasting popularity of Columbia vintage windbreakers:
* Durability: Built to withstand outdoor activities, these windbreakers are often constructed from sturdy nylon or polyester fabrics. These materials offer resistance to wear and tear, making them reliable choices for everyday use.
* Retro Style: The distinct color-blocking, bold logos, and boxy silhouettes characteristic of vintage Columbia windbreakers appeal to those seeking a retro aesthetic. They capture the essence of 80s and 90s fashion.
* Functionality: Beyond style, these windbreakers provide essential protection from wind and light rain. Features like drawstrings, adjustable cuffs, and zippered pockets enhance their practicality. You can learn more about the history of windbreakers on Wikipedia.
Key Features to Look For
When searching for a Columbia vintage windbreaker, consider these key features:
* Fabric: Nylon and polyester are common materials. Check for any rips, tears, or stains.
* Color and Design: The vibrancy of the colors and the uniqueness of the design contribute to the jacket’s overall appeal.
* Hardware: Inspect the zippers, buttons, and drawstrings to ensure they are in good working order.
* Size and Fit: Vintage sizing can differ from modern sizing, so pay close attention to measurements.

FAQs About Columbia Vintage Windbreakers
Are Columbia vintage windbreakers waterproof?
While many offer some water resistance, they are generally not fully waterproof. Look for models with a waterproof coating or those designed for wetter conditions for more protection.
How can I tell if a Columbia windbreaker is vintage?
Look for older Columbia logos, specific color combinations characteristic of the 80s and 90s, and original tags. The construction and materials used can also indicate its age.
How do I care for my Columbia vintage windbreaker?
Follow the care instructions on the garment tag. Generally, machine washing on a gentle cycle and air drying are recommended. Avoid using harsh detergents or bleach.
Where can I buy Columbia vintage windbreakers?
Online marketplaces like eBay, Etsy, and Depop are popular sources. Thrift stores and vintage shops are also great places to search for these jackets.
How much does a Columbia vintage windbreaker cost?
Prices vary depending on condition, rarity, and demand. Expect to pay anywhere from $20 to $100 or more for a well-preserved vintage piece.
